Output e66da99b69ed722c96600e9c771eda222900649339162517b582f9782dba8d8c:3

value
53755914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0431a34de08a0795f169885d8f0fc9e5a6b025fe OP_EQUAL
address
325C6DKsDPUKPmN49txZ5QZRv1gAqGH1Mj
transaction
e66da99b69ed722c96600e9c771eda222900649339162517b582f9782dba8d8c
spent
true